#73937c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#73937c is composed of 45.1% red, 57.6%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 15.6%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 136.9 degrees, a saturation of 12.9% and a lightness of 51.4%. #73937c color hex could be obtained by blending #e6fff8 with #002700.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#73937c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030403 is the darkest color, while #f8faf8 is the lightest one.
